What are some common challenges faced by professionals working in Marijuana Software development?

Professionals in Marijuana Software roles often encounter unique challenges related to rapidly evolving regulations and the need for constant software updates to ensure compliance in multiple jurisdictions. They must also address complex data integration with third-party platforms and maintain high security standards due to the sensitive nature of inventory and transaction data. Collaborating closely with dispensary owners, compliance officers, and supply chain partners is a regular part of the job to ensure software solutions meet operational needs. Staying adaptable and proactive is key, as the cannabis industry is both highly regulated and fast-growing, offering opportunities for growth but requiring agility and ongoing learning.

What is a Marijuana Software job?

A Marijuana Software job involves developing, maintaining, and managing software tailored for the cannabis industry. This includes seed-to-sale tracking, compliance management, point-of-sale systems, and inventory tracking. Professionals in this role often work with dispensaries, cultivators, and regulators to ensure seamless operations and legal compliance. Skills in programming, database management, and regulatory understanding are beneficial.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Marijuana Software position, and why are they important?

To thrive in a Marijuana Software role, you need a strong background in software development, an understanding of cannabis industry regulations, and experience with database management or cloud-based platforms. Familiarity with seed-to-sale tracking systems, compliance software, and point-of-sale (POS) tools—such as METRC, BioTrack, or LeafLogix—is highly valuable and sometimes required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you succeed in collaborative, fast-paced environments. These technical and interpersonal abilities are essential to developing secure, compliant solutions that support the unique needs of cannabis businesses.
